随笔分类 - Oracle初学
摘要:1.多对一 客户和订单之间的关系(一个可与有多个订单) 使用 <many-to-one> 标签,进行关联。
阅读全文
摘要:sqlplus 能生产xls的excel文件 connect / as sysdba; SET NEWPAGE 0 SET SPACE 0 SET LINESIZE 80 SET PAGESIZE 0 SET ECHO OFF SET FEEDBACK OFF SET VERIFY OFF SET
阅读全文
摘要:表空间和数据文件 表空间是数据库的逻辑组成部分,从物理上讲,数据库数据是存在文件中,从逻辑上讲,数据库是存在表空间中的,表空间由一个或多个数据文件组成的。 Oracle逻辑结构包括表空间,段,块 Oracle可以包括很多的表空间。实际上表空间是由数据文件构成的。 1) 通过表空间可以控制数据库占用的
阅读全文
摘要:数据字典和动态性能图 user_tables ; 显示当前用户的所有表。 all_tables 显示当前用户可以访问的所有表 Dba_tables 显示所有方案拥有的数据库表,但是查询用户必须是dba角色或者 select any table 的角色 用户名,权限,角色 当给用户授予权限和角色的时候
阅读全文
摘要:导出 分为三种类型 a) 导出表 b) 导出方案 c) 导出数据库 特别说明: 在导入和导出输入命令的时候要到Oracle 的目录下的bin目录下去导。 exp userid = scott/tiger@MLDN tables=(emp) file = e:\emp.dmp; 导出表 导出其他方案的
阅读全文
摘要:Excel导入到Oracle中 load data infile 'd:\xiaoyou.csv' append into table xiaoyou fields terminated by ',' (ID,name,gender,etime,gtime,major,class,tel,addre
阅读全文
摘要:Oracle 的事物 事物是设么 事物是用于高正数据的一致性,他由一组相关的dml语句组成(增加删除语句),这组语句要么全部成功要不全部失败。 如:网上转账。 1)设置保存点 Savepoint a1 ; 2)取消部分事物 Rollback to a1 ; 3)取消全部事物 Rollback; 现在
阅读全文
摘要:表的管理 字符型 ·Char 最大2000字符 Char(10)’小韩’前4个字符放‘小韩’后面的字符全部用空格补齐 定长的查询极快 比如讲身份证号定为char ·varchar2 速度慢但是节省空间 数字型 ·number Number(5)代表一个5位的整数 Number(5,2)代表3位整数,
阅读全文
摘要:创建用户 create user zhuopeng identified by zzz111 ; 显示当前用户 show user ; 修改密码 password zhuopeng ; 删除用户的时候, Drop user ; 注意: 如果删除的用户,已经创建了表,那么在删除的时候需要带一个参数。C
阅读全文
摘要:COUNT() SUM() AVG() MAX() MIN() 范例: 统计公司的总年薪: 统计最早,最迟雇员 请解释: "COUNT(*) COUNT(字段) COUNT(DISTINCT 字段 )的区别 COUNT(*) 会实际的统计表中的数量 COUNT(字段) null字段不参与统计
阅读全文
摘要:在之前查询之中 from 子句之后只有一个数据表,所谓的多表查询是同时从多张数据表中取出数据实现查询 COUNT(*)统计一个表格的数据量 SELECT COUNT(*) FROM EMP ; 将emp和dept表多表查询 如果使用这样的语句查询: SELECT * FROM EMP ,DEPT ;
阅读全文
摘要:功能简单: 例如:现在希望字母变为大写。这样的功能就能使用单行函数完成。 核心的几个。 字符串函数,数字函数,日期函数,转换函数,通用函数。 要求几下单行函数的名称,返回值类型,接受参数的类型。 字符串函数 转大写 字符串 UPPER (字符串 | 数据列) 转小写 字符串 LOWER (字符串 |
阅读全文
摘要:简单查询:http://www.2cto.com/database/201204/128397.html 这篇文章主要介绍了Oracle中简单查询、限定查询、数据排序SQL语句范例和详细注解,对查询语法一并做了介绍,需要的朋友可以参考下 一、简单查询 SQL(Structured Query Lan
阅读全文
摘要:Scott用户的四张表: 转载:http://www.cnblogs.com/mchina/archive/2012/09/06/2649951.html 在Oracle的学习之中,重点使用的是SQL语句,而所有的SQL语句都要在scott用户下完成,这个用户下一共有四张表,可以使用: SELECT
阅读全文
摘要:cmd-sqlplus.exe 显示格式化操作: 在数据库中最重要的组成就是数据表,查询一个EMP数据表 SELETE * FROM emp 1.格式化命令 设置每行数据长度 SET LINESIZE 300 显示每页显示的数据行数 SET PAGESIZE 30 2.调用记事本命令 用户直接按照
阅读全文
摘要:http://study.163.com/course/courseLearn.htm?courseId=932016#/learn/video?lessonId=1115367&courseId=932016 超级管理员 sys / change_on_install 普通管理员 system /
阅读全文

浙公网安备 33010602011771号